Men’s Tennis Wins Six Times in River City Open

Lancers earn four victories in singles, two in doubles on second day in Richmond

RICHMOND, Va. —The Longwood men's tennis team won six matches on the second day of the River City Tennis Open on Saturday.

Petar Belosevic outlasted Dean Rostom of Georgetown in three sets, 7-5, 1-6, 10-1, and Mauricio Gonzalez Paiva defeated the Hoyas' Burke Pablo, 6-4, 7-5.

A pair of Longwood freshmen then topped two more players from Georgetown in three sets each. Marko Mrdak bested Henry Williams, 6-2, 5-7, 10-8, and Petter Lindquist beat Jacob Mann, 3-6, 7-5, 10-8.

Belosevic and Paiva Gonzalez defeated Williams and Mann in doubles, 6-1, while Timeo Puech and Mrdak won over Richmond's  Davis Wiley and Cole Brashear, 7-5, to round out the Lancers' winners on the day.

The final day of the event is set to begin Sunday at 8:30 a.m.
